Here is a mod I just finished a few weeks ago. I took the old B&M shifter out of the truck and replaced it with a 2000 S-10 Blazer shifter. It has 2 cup holders as well.
The shifter has the brake solenoid wiring hooked up as well but with a little twist. I have a switch hidden so that if I drive it someplace and leave it I can cut it off and even if you get it cranked you can't get it out of park. ;)

A little anti theft prevention can go a long ways.

Very cool. I'm building my 70 K10 to be a DD work truck. One of the few things I hate about older rigs, is the slide controls for the heater. I pulled the rear heat controller and servo motors out of my 93 suburban, and adapted it.


http://i447.photobucket.com/albums/q...311_182344.jpg
http://i447.photobucket.com/albums/q...410_192801.jpg
I designed a new face, and cut it out on the waterjet.
http://i447.photobucket.com/albums/q...413_192447.jpg
Found some simple black knobs from Stillen, and filled the cutouts and holes in the face with translucent acrylic so the light will shine through it. The button on the left is for my glowplugs.
http://i447.photobucket.com/albums/q...002_184025.jpg

The turbo on my diesel sits right where the stock heater core housing is, so I adapted a 73-87 non-AC heater unit.
http://i447.photobucket.com/albums/q...306_215011.jpg
The internal unit worked well too with just a few mods.

This one really isn't trick or fabbed but very practical. I bought the Blazer/Jimmy under dash wiring harnes from Roger Koop. It fit right into my dome light harness and I used LED's for brightness. Lights up the inside of the truck very nicely, especially with the LED bulb in the dome lamp as well.
